拒绝人工低效统计:AI赋能软著代码行数计算,让申请更简单
深入解析AI在软著代码行数统计中的应用,告别传统繁琐统计方式,提升申请材料的准确性与合规性,助力开发者轻松搞定软著。
引言:软著申请中的“隐形门槛”
在数字化转型的浪潮中,软件著作权(软著)已成为企业保护核心资产、申请高新认证、完成项目验收的重要凭证。然而,对于许多开发者和创业者来说,软著申请过程中的材料准备往往让人头疼不已。其中,源代码文档的规范准备,尤其是代码行数的统计,更是成为了不少人的“拦路虎”。
根据相关规定,软著申请通常需要提交源代码的前后各30页,且总页数往往超过60页,代码行数一般要求在300行以上。如何快速、准确地剔除空行、注释行,统计出有效的代码行数,并生成符合规范的文档,是摆在每一位申请人面前的难题。传统的人工统计不仅效率低下,而且极易出错,一旦因为格式问题被补正,将大大延长申请周期。
传统统计方式的痛点与局限
在过去,开发人员通常依赖IDE自带的统计功能或简单的脚本工具来计算代码量。然而,这些方法在应对软著申请的特定需求时,往往显得力不从心。
首先,IDE的统计往往包含了注释和空行,而审查机构通常更关注有效代码行数。手动剔除这些内容耗时耗力。其次,不同的编程语言有不同的注释规范,混合语言项目的统计更是难上加难。此外,软著申请对代码排版有严格要求,单纯的数字统计无法直接转化为符合格式的Word或PDF文档。这些痛点催生了对更智能化解决方案的需求,这也正是AI技术大显身手的领域。
AI技术如何重塑代码行数统计
随着人工智能技术的飞速发展,特别是自然语言处理(NLP)和代码分析技术的进步,软件著作权申请的准备工作迎来了智能化变革。AI驱动的代码统计工具不再仅仅基于简单的正则匹配,而是能够像理解人类语言一样理解代码结构。
AI统计工具能够精准识别Java、Python、C++、JavaScript等数十种主流编程语言的语法特征。它可以智能区分哪些是逻辑代码,哪些是注释或空白字符。更重要的是,先进的AI工具能够处理复杂的代码嵌套结构,甚至可以识别出自动生成的样板代码,从而提供更符合实际开发工作量的统计报告。这对于提高软著申请材料的通过率至关重要,因为真实、有效的代码量是审查的重点关注对象。
智能化工具的优势与实操建议
利用AI进行代码行数统计,最大的优势在于“准”与“快”。它能够将原本需要数小时的整理工作压缩到几分钟内完成,并且自动生成带有页码、去除了无效信息的源代码文档。这不仅节省了开发人员的时间,更降低了因材料不规范而被驳回的风险。
在实际操作中,建议申请人选择专业的软著辅助平台。例如,代码行数统计功能在专业平台上往往与文档生成、格式校验等功能深度集成。用户只需上传源代码文件,系统即可自动完成分析、清洗、统计和排版工作。这种“一站式”的体验,极大地降低了软著申请的技术门槛,让非技术人员也能轻松应对。
推荐平台:软著Pro——您的智能申请助手
在众多辅助工具中,不得不提的是“软著Pro”。这是一个专注于软件著作权申请流程优化的专业平台。软著Pro充分利用了最新的AI技术,为用户提供从代码查重、行数统计到文档自动生成的全链路服务。
通过软著Pro,用户不仅可以获得精准到行的代码统计报告,还能确保生成的源代码文档完全符合版权保护中心的提交标准。该平台界面简洁,操作逻辑清晰,即使是第一次申请软著的用户也能快速上手。此外,软著Pro还提供了丰富的软著代理知识库和实时客服支持,解答用户在申请过程中遇到的各类疑难杂症。选择软著Pro,就是选择将繁琐的工作交给AI,将宝贵的时间留给核心业务的创新。
结语
科技的发展是为了让人类从重复劳动中解放出来。在软件著作权申请这一传统流程中,AI技术的注入正在带来效率的革命。通过利用AI进行精准的代码行数统计和文档整理,申请人可以更加从容地应对审核要求,避免因低级错误导致的反复修改。未来,随着技术的进一步成熟,我们有理由相信,软著申请将变得更加智能化、透明化。拥抱AI工具,善用像软著Pro这样的专业平台,将为您的知识产权保护之路增添强有力的保障。